Our editorial process

Every contractor on our list is verified against three independent sources before appearing: the Illinois IDFPR license database (idfpr.com), Google Business Profile reviews, and BBB accreditation records (bbb.org). We check City of Chicago building permit history and confirm written warranty terms from each contractor's public website. No company pays for placement or ranking position.

Our data sources

Pricing data is sourced from Illinois contractor estimates, City of Chicago permit records, and industry benchmarks updated quarterly. Legal information references Illinois statutes including the Roofing Industry Licensing Act (225 ILCS 335), the Chicago Building Rehabilitation Code (Section 14R-3-306), and Illinois insurance law (815 ILCS 513/18). IHDA assistance program figures are sourced directly from the Illinois Housing Development Authority.
